How to choose just one "Magic Moment" ... OK, so how about my first?

I had done some fencing in college, and originally joined the SCA in Loch
Sollier for the rapier combat.  At fighter practice, I met up with Rodger of
York, who was then a newcomer as well.  We knew each other from high school,
and soon became fast friends and travelling companions.  (Getting horribly
lost most of the time.)

At our first event, which was Quest for Clover, Rodger and I stumbled across
a bardic circle.  People were taking turns performing, and the candle
eventually made its way around to us.  We were clueless.  We had sung
together in high school, though, and we both knew "Today."  That was as
close to Period Music we could come.  We steadied our nerves, stood up, and
did our best.

The circle made a few more rounds, and we managed to avoid performing again.
Afterwards, a red-haired lady with a crown on her head, who had sung the
most beautiful song I'd ever heard, introduced Rodger and I to the concept
of largess.  I still have the string of beads she gave me, and Rodger I
beleive still has the pin.

I later found out that the lady was Duchess Siglinde, and the song was "Come
Share the Dream."  She shared her dream with two newcomers that evening, and
it's been alive for us ever since.
